688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

请求

Django中的跨站点请求伪造(CSRF)保护

2024-03-30 04:13:53

Django中的跨站点请求伪造(CSRF)保护django网站在当今互联网环境中,跨站点请求伪造(CSRF)攻击成为一种常见的网络安全威胁。为了保护用户的敏感信息,开发人员需要在Web应用程序中实施CSRF保护机制。而Django作为一款强大的Web框架,提供了内置的CSRF保护功能,使得开发者能够轻松地保护他们的应用程序免受此类攻击。一、CSRF攻击的原理CSRF攻击利用恶意网站或应用程序利用用...

Django框架简介

2024-03-30 04:03:53

Django框架简介Django是一个使用Python编写的开源Web应用程序框架,它遵循了MTV(模型-模板-视图)的设计模式,能够快速而高效地开发出功能完备的Web应用程序。一、Django的历史与背景Django最初是在2003年由Adrian Holovaty与Simon Willison开发的,在2005年的夏天,他们决定将其开源,随后成为了Django项目的核心开发团队。Django能...

Django中间件案例由浅入深+实战

2024-03-30 04:03:26

Django中间件案例由浅入深+实战WEB前端开发社区 昨天一般概念中间件允许您在一个浏览器的请求在到达Django视图之前处理它,以及在视图返回的响应到达浏览器之前处理这个响应。Django为每个项目保留一个中间件列表。您可以在设置文件settings.py中到它MIDDLEWARE。每个新的Django项目已经在该列表中添加了一堆中间件,在大多数情况下,您不应从该列表中删除任何中间...

PHP环境搭建单独安装

2024-03-30 02:44:10

PHP环境搭建单独安装Php环境的搭建主要内容:1、知识回顾2、⼏种常见的PHP环境安装⽅式3、安装php的运⾏环境4、php运⾏环境的介绍1.知识回顾1.1动态⽹站和静态⽹站web1.0(静态⽹站):不⽀持数据交互的⽹站(.Html  .htm)本质:就是信息的联合web2.0(动态⽹站):⽀持数据交互的⽹站本质:交流、互动。实现动态⽹站的技术操作系统web服务器数据库后台语⾔Linu...

nodejsrequest基本用法

2024-03-30 01:50:01

nodejsrequest基本用法Node.js 的 request 是一个非常流行的模块,用于发送 HTTP 请求。它提供了简单易用的接口,可以帮助开发者轻松地发送 GET、POST、PUT、DELETE等HTTP 请求,并处理相应的响应。下面是一些 request 的基本用法,以便加深您对此模块的理解。首先,我们需要安装 request 模块。您可以使用 npm 命令来安装它:```bashn...

【转载】Node.js教程(菜鸟教程系列)

2024-03-30 01:47:39

【转载】Node.js教程(菜鸟教程系列)很好的⼀篇教程:简单做下笔记概述简单的说 Node.js 就是运⾏在服务端的 JavaScript。Node.js 是⼀个基于Chrome JavaScript 运⾏时建⽴的⼀个平台。Node.js是⼀个事件驱动I/O服务端JavaScript环境,基于Google的V8引擎,V8引擎执⾏Javascript的速度⾮常快,性能⾮常好。安装win下安装后⾃动...

js与后台交互详述(入门篇)

2024-03-30 01:19:48

js与后台交互详述(⼊门篇)  很多新⼿前端在初期学习的时候往往把注意⼒放在如何编写页⾯,如何编写效果上,⾥有个朋友问我js是如何与后台交互的,我简单的说⼀下。  ⾸先需要知道两个东西,⼀个是客户端,⼀个是服务器,客户端其实就是我们在上⽹时候使⽤的机器,⼤部分情况下这个客户端就是我们的电脑,包括台式电脑,笔记本电脑,⼿机,平板之类的。那么服务器是什么?服务器其实也是电脑,准确...

希波克拉底誓言(中英文对照)及医学生誓言(中英文对照)

2024-03-30 00:44:25

earnest医学生誓言      健康所系,性命相托。       当我步入神圣医学学府的时刻,谨庄严宣誓:      我志愿献身医学,热爱祖国,忠于人民,恪守医德,尊师守纪,刻苦钻研,孜孜不倦,精益求精,全面发展。       我决心竭尽全力除人类之病痛,助健康之完美,维护医...

2012年陕西专升本(英语)真题试卷(题后含答案及解析)

2024-03-30 00:43:14

2012年陕西专升本(英语)真题试卷 (题后含答案及解析)题型有:1. Vocabulary and Structure 2. Reading Comprehension 3. Cloze 5. Translation 6. Writing         Vocabulary and Structure1. They didn’t go home____...

表示请求的词语英语

2024-03-30 00:37:49

表示请求的词语英语以下是20个表示请求的词语英语:1.Request: 正式或礼貌地要求或请求。2.Ask: 询问或请求某事物。3.Beg: 恳求,乞求。4.Plead: 恳求,哀求。5.Beg for: 恳求,乞求。6.Entreat: 恳求,乞求。7.Implore: 恳求,哀求。earnest8.Petition: 请求,恳求。9.Demand: 要求,请求。10.Entreaty: 恳求,...

名校版高考英语语法考点解析beg用法

2024-03-30 00:34:01

名校版高考英语语法考点解析 beg用法1.beg (for)sth 乞求、请求得到某物beg (for)forgiveness 请求原谅beg for money 乞讨金钱She wanted to run to her ex-boyfriend and beg his forgiveness.她想冲到前男友面前乞求他原谅。She begged permission to leave.她请求允许她...

fiddlerscript 替换 参数

2024-03-29 19:44:46

主题:FiddlerScript 替换参数的详细介绍与使用1. 什么是FiddlerScript?Fiddler是一款用于Web调试的免费工具,而FiddlerScript是Fiddler自带的一个脚本语言,可以通过它对HTTP/HTTPS请求和响应进行自定义处理。在Fiddler中,我们可以使用FiddlerScript来修改请求和响应,并且可以通过它来实现一些高级的自定义功能。2. Fiddl...

js中axios的用法 -回复

2024-03-29 19:06:32

js中axios的用法 -回复关于 Axios 的使用方法,Axios 是一个基于 Promise 的 HTTP 客户端,用于浏览器和 Node.js 中的 AJAX 请求。它允许我们以简洁且直观的方式发送 HTTP 请求,并以异步的方式获取响应数据。在本文中,我们将一步一步地介绍如何在 JavaScript 中使用 Axios。一、安装 Axios要使用 Axios,我们首先需要将其安装到我们的...

XMLHTTPRequest使用之发送请求参数.

2024-03-29 16:52:29

XMLHTTPRequest使⽤之发送请求参数.1.客户端部分<script language="javascript" type="text/javascript">var xhr=null;//创建XMLHTTPRequestfunction getXHR(){var _xhr=null;if(window.ActiveXObject){_xhr=new ActiveXObject...

简述hbase的写流程

2024-03-29 12:51:02

简述hbase的写流程    HBase是一款基于Hadoop的分布式列式数据库,它的写流程如下:    1. 客户端向HBase中的一个RegionServer发送写请求。    2. RegionServer将请求发送给HMaster,HMaster负责管理所有的RegionServer。hbase主要用来储存什么数据  &...

云计算与大数据技术概论-实验3-3 Spark Core:Apache日志分析

2024-03-29 11:52:11

Spark Core:Apache日志分析1、实验描述∙根据实际业务需求使用spark 完成对Apache格式的日志内容的分析。∙实验时长:o45分钟∙主要步骤:o启动spark-shello自定义日志过滤函数o日志预处理o统计关于日志的相关指标o统计结果展示或保存到本地2、实验环境∙虚拟机数量:1∙系统版本:Centos 7.5∙Scala版本:2.11.0∙Spark版本: Apache sp...

easyui onbeforeload 参数

2024-03-29 10:36:19

标题:深入理解EasyUI中的onbeforeload参数随着互联网技术的不断发展,前端开发框架已成为网页开发中不可或缺的重要组成部分。在众多前端开发框架中,EasyUI因其简洁易用、功能强大而备受开发者青睐。在EasyUI中,onbeforeload参数是常用的一个参数,本文旨在对onbeforeload参数进行深入的理解和解析。一、什么是onbeforeload参数在EasyUI中,onbef...

JavaScript实现网页端播放摄像头实时画面

2024-03-29 10:19:00

JavaScript实现⽹页端播放摄像头实时画⾯⽬录初衷应对的场景涉及到的范围解决问题的思路摄像头的Rtsp地址ffmpeg下载,安装,配置环境变量nodejs和ExpressJSMpeg播放和请求打开关闭初衷写这篇博客已经是项⽬过去很久了,之所以写是因为当时被这个问题为难了很久。我原本是做后端的,涉及到前端的东西,当时是两眼⼀⿊。好在最后还是解决了。当相信这个内容还是有价值的,所以今天整理出来,...

js无痛刷新Token的实现

2024-03-29 10:15:26

js⽆痛刷新Token的实现这个需求场景很常见,⼏乎很多项⽬都会⽤上,之前项⽬也实现过,最近刚好有个项⽬要实现,重新梳理⼀番。需求对于需要前端实现⽆痛刷新Token,⽆⾮就两种:请求前判断Token是否过期,过期则刷新请求后根据返回状态判断是否过期,过期则刷新处理逻辑实现起来也没多⼤差别,只是判断的位置不⼀样,核⼼原理都⼀样:判断Token是否过期没过期则正常处理过期则发起刷新Token的请求拿到...

JS中如何优雅的使用asyncawait详解

2024-03-29 10:11:33

JS中如何优雅的使⽤asyncawait详解⽬录jQuery的$.ajaxWebpack时代的开始深⼊了解Promise消灭嵌套await-to-js总结jQuery的$.ajax在开始之前我们先来聊聊我的js异步之路。在我还在学校的时候,那时候还是 jQuery 的天下,我直接接触到并且经常使⽤的异步操作就是⽹络请求,⼀⼿⾛天下,伴我过了⼤⼆到毕业后差不多⼤半年的时间。$.ajax( "/xxx...

vuejs解析url地址

2024-03-29 10:01:43

vuejs解析url地址函数:// url解析函数// ?id=111&name=567  => {id:111,name:567}export function urlParse(){let obj = {};let reg = /[?&][^?&]+=[^?&%]+/g;let url = window.location.search;let a...

Python中的Pyramid框架

2024-03-29 05:26:47

Python中的Pyramid框架1.简介Pyramid是一个开源的Python Web应用程序框架,它旨在使快速、可扩展和可维护的Web应用程序的开发变得更加容易。Pyramid是由Pylons社区在2010年创建的,并在2011年正式发布。它的目标之一是继承Pylon的核心理念,同时还加入了更现代、更Pythonic的设计理念,以便能够更好地解决Web开发中的现实问题。2.设计理念Pyrami...

Java框架中的移动端开发技巧

2024-03-29 04:55:29

Java框架中的移动端开发技巧移动端开发已经成为现代软件开发中的重要环节,随着智能手机和平板电脑的普及,越来越多的公司和开发者开始关注移动端应用的开发。而在Java开发领域,有一些框架可以帮助我们更好地开发移动端应用。本文将介绍一些Java框架中的移动端开发技巧,以帮助开发者们更好地应对移动端开发的挑战。一、使用轻量级的框架在移动端开发中,轻量级的框架更加适合,因为移动设备的资源有限。Spring...

什么是JavaWeb,主要框架有哪些

2024-03-29 04:54:35

什么是JavaWeb,主要框架有哪些Java Web,是⽤Java技术来解决相关web互联⽹领域的技术栈。web包括:web服务端和web客户端两部分。Java在客户端的应⽤有Java Applet,不过使⽤得很少,Java在服务器端的应⽤⾮常的丰富,⽐如Servlet,JSP、第三⽅框架等等。Java技术对Web领域的发展注⼊了强⼤的动⼒。技术简介Internet上供外界访问的Web资源分为:静...

javaweb框架面试

2024-03-29 04:52:18

javaweb框架面试在JavaWeb框架的面试中,通常会涉及到对Java基础、JavaWeb技术栈、数据库、设计模式等方面的考察。以下是一些常见的JavaWeb框架面试问题:1. 请简要介绍一下JavaWeb框架的基本概念和作用。JavaWeb框架是一种用于简化Java Web应用程序开发的技术框架,它提供了一套标准化的解决方案,帮助开发者快速构建稳定、有效的Web应用程序。JavaWeb框架主...

struts2工作流程

2024-03-29 04:26:44

struts2工作流程    Struts2工作流程。    Struts2是一个基于MVC设计模式的开源Web应用框架,它是Struts的下一代产品,相比于Struts1,Struts2更加灵活、简单,并且提供了更好的性能。在使用Struts2开发Web应用程序时,了解其工作流程是非常重要的。本文将详细介绍Struts2的工作流程,帮助读者更好地理解这个框...

Django框架开发与分布式部署

2024-03-29 04:22:03

Django框架开发与分布式部署在当今快速发展的互联网世界中,网站的开发和部署变得越来越复杂。为了应对这一挑战,越来越多的开发者选择使用Django框架进行Web应用的开发和分布式部署。本文将探讨Django框架的开发和分布式部署,并提供一些最佳实践和技巧。一、Django框架概述Django是一个高度可扩展的Python Web应用框架,它的主要目标是帮助开发者快速构建可靠和高效的Web应用。D...

jquery给select赋值

2024-03-29 03:33:11

jquery给select赋值jquery获取下拉框选中值项⽬中⽤到通过ajax请求数据然后给select赋值,由于经常遇到类似的代码,在这⾥把整个过程记录⼀下。⾸选发出ajax请求如下:<script type="text/javascript">$(function () {$.post("../../tools/yiliaofuwu.ashx", { "action": "one...

Vue安装axios及使用

2024-03-29 03:16:12

Vue安装axios及使⽤1.安装:npm install axios --save-dev2.main.js中导⼊import axios from 'axios';Vue.prototype.$axios=axios;axios.defaults.baseURL ='localhost/VueApi';  //请求的默认地址//axios.defaults.header...

JQuery插件autocomplete的开发API

2024-03-29 02:17:17

autocomplete( url or data, [options] )使输入或textarea的autocompleteable。第一个参数可以是一个远程数据或本地数据数组的网址。对于远程数据:当用户开始输入,一个请求发送到指定的后端(“my_autocomplete_backend.php”),其命名为q的GET参数值包含当前值的输入框和一个参数“的限制”与指定最大的选择。一个“foo”的...

最新文章